Everyone thinks the Reaper of Sunpoโeighteen-year-old assassin Shin Linaโis dead. The only ones who know the truth are her cherished little sister and Haneul Rui, the icily gorgeous Dokkaebi Emperor, who she was sent to killโฆand kissed instead.
Now, with the potent Imugi venom surging in her veins, Linaโs returned to right all wrongs. Already her body is changing, growing stronger, stealthier, and more agile, with serpentine scales she can call at will. She is living vengeance, seeking retribution for the massacre of the Talons. Sheโll become the sword who cuts down the rival Blackbloods gang, along with their ruthless crime-lord leader. And when she is through, she will take the kingdom as her own.
But there is a mysterious side to Linaโs growing power, a dark voice inside her that whispers and guides her as she slips through the shadows of Sunpoโs streets. One that warns her not to trust the Dokkaebi, especially Rui.
Because if her destiny isnโt to love himโฆit must be to destroy him.

TL;DR: Holy wow, this was a sequel! That ending had me floored because no way was that the choice! Author!! The way you built up hope is illegal!!! I canโt remember the last time I was so thrilled by the second book in a trilogy but this, to me, did not suffer from that dreaded second/middle book syndrome. Perhaps itโs because I went in with lowered expectations having thought the first book was okay; however, I think the writing, plot, and character development were sharper and Iโm happy to see that author growth. With such high stakes and a whole lot of tension and angst, this sequel got me invested in this series and after that ending, I canโt wait for the finale!
